Question · Q2 2025
Ernst Anton Mortenkotter of GBM inquired about the traffic dynamics and outlook for ASR's smaller airports in Mexico, such as Merida and Oaxaca.
Answer
CEO Adolfo Castro Rivas explained that each smaller airport has its own unique situation and cannot be generalized. He mentioned that Oaxaca's traffic was affected by public demonstrations, while Merida's growth has slowed but remains positive, and Villahermosa's traffic is linked to the oil and gas industry.
